How To make Glazed Chicken Drumettes with Warm Asian Coleslaw
2 Tablespoons sesame seed
1 Tablespoon peanut oil
16 chicken drumettes -- (about 2 pounds)
1/4 cup chicken broth
1/4 cup purchases garlic and ginger stir fry sauce
6 cups purchased coleslaw blend (from 16 oz. pkg)
In large skillet or wok, cook and stir sesame seed over medium-high heat for 2 to 3 minutesor until light golden brown. Remove from skillet; set aside.
In same skillet, heat oil over medium high heat until hot. Add chicken drumettes; cook 8-10 minutes or until golden brown, turning occasionally. Stir in broth. Reduce heat to medium. Cover loosely; cook 5 minutes.
Add stir-fry sauce; cook and stir; uncovered, for 6-8 minutes or until chicken is fork tender and juices run clear, turning occasionally. On serving platter, arrange chicken in spoke fashion. Reserve 1/4 cup sauce; pour remaining sauce over chicken. Cover chicken to keep warm.
Add coleslaw blend and reserved sauce to same skillet; cook and stir 2 to 3 minutes or until well coated and thoroughly heated.
To serve, spoon coleslaw blend in center of chicken. Sprinkle chicken and cabbage mixture with toasted sesame seed. Makes 4 servings.
